N.Zilphai Population - Senapati, Manipur
N.Zilphai is a medium size village located in Sadar Hills East Sub Division of Senapati district, Manipur with total 39 families residing. The N.Zilphai village has population of 216 of which 108 are males while 108 are females as per Population Census 2011.In N.Zilphai village population of children with age 0-6 is 30 which makes up 13.89 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of N.Zilphai village is 1000 which is higher than Manipur state average of 985. Child Sex Ratio for the N.Zilphai as per census is 1500, higher than Manipur average of 930.
N.Zilphai village has higher literacy rate compared to Manipur. In 2011, literacy rate of N.Zilphai village was 97.31 % compared to 76.94 % of Manipur. In N.Zilphai Male literacy stands at 97.92 % while female literacy rate was 96.67 %.
